Abstract

A mold interlocking device that includes a first portion attached to a mold half that has a head with a channel and an insert therein that is received in a pocket of a receptacle of a second portion that is attached to another mold half. In one embodiment, the head comprises sidewalls each with channels that receive a replaceable insert therein. Preferred inserts include rollers, plates, plates with lubricating plugs, and plates comprised of layers. In one embodiment, each sidewall of the head has a tapered section disposed between a mounting base and a straight section and each pocket is defined by a complementarily contoured sidewall. In another embodiment, each head sidewall further includes a second tapered section adjacent the free end of the head.
